About Sawan Kheda Village
Sawan Kheda is a small village in Rajgarh tehsil, in the district of Rajgarh, Madhya Pradesh.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 82, made up of 39 males and 43 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 1,103 females per 1000 males. The village covers 51.78 hectares hectares.
